Digital Technology and the Crop Calendar for Efficient Agriculture in West Africa

Crop planning is an important activity for players within the agricultural sector, involving the consideration of several parameters. However, with climate change, there have been significant changes that have meant that most farmers do not have a firm grasp of the agricultural calendar. There is also the inaccessibility of a precise crop calendar, which has consequences for agricultural productivity. This study presents a review of the literature on agrarian calendars. The aim is to understand what already exists in terms of research with a view to setting up a complete system that will enable universal access to agricultural calendars for populations such as those in West Africa based on digital technologies. To do this, we carried out a bibliometric review by extracting data from the Scopus database and then conducted a study of existing platforms providing free access to digital calendars for farmworkers with free access to digital calendars. Based on the results of these reviews, we proposed a complete digital system to provide farmers with agricultural calendars for efficient agriculture in West Africa.
